noun
- Herb of China and Japan widely cultivated for its plumelike panicles of creamy white flowers.
- synonyms: plume poppy, Macleaya cordata
- Small Central American tree having loose racemes of purple-tinted green flowers.
- synonyms: tree celandine, Bocconia frutescens
